For beginners, harmonica tabs can seem confusing at first. These aren't standard notation; instead, they offer a streamlined way to interpret melodies. Typically, you'll see numbers representing holes on your harp. A "+" sign indicates a blow note, while a "-" signifies a draw note. The numbers correspond to the specific draw number you should be playing. For instance, "-4" would mean you’re inhaling on the fourth draw. Complex tabs might also include symbols to indicate bends, which modify the sound of the note.
